MIA/POW Case of Henry Serex.

Through my research in writing the story of Scotty Greiling, I’ve come across much convincing evidence that American POWs were left behind in Southeast Asia at the end of the Vietnam War.  Perhaps the most disturbing case is that of Major Henry Serex.

Major Henry Muir Serex

Serex’s aircraft, “Bat 21,” was downed on April 2, 1972.  Some twenty years later, in 1992, satellite imagery taken over North Vietnam’s Dong Vai Prison, near Haiphong, revealed a message—“72TA88.”  The combination of letters and numbers matched Major Serex’s escape and evade authenticator code, unique as a human fingerprint.  In addition, the letters “S-E-R-E-X” appeared above the code.

To this point, I have yet to find a copy of the satellite imagery to judge for myself.  I assume it’s still classified.  In the end, government officials dismissed the display as an anomaly or natural phenomena.
